    No, actually my cousin who grew a 12 foot beast in his yard is comming over in a bit to help me with the plans for my growbox and he's gonna help me get it setup. I'm actually doing a super similar grow setup to this stealth box here, but I'm gonna put more work into it.

    http://www.overgrow.com/edge/showthr...5?pagenumber=1

    The little "mother room" is going to be a bud drying area so minus the floros there.
    The hooded light is going to be a bare light (sorry HARDDON I took apart the $200 250w mini system you gave me ) I did this so that I can save room and seperate the heat sources (ballast in on place bulb in the other).
    I'm also going to line the grow room with mylar as apposed to white.
    There will be a fan on left side blowing air to the bulb toward the exhaust.
    There will also be a small oscilating fan blowing a breeze onto the plants.
    And my setup will be for DWC.
    I'm also going to make a carbon scrubber box (small one) to go over the hole where the exhaust blows the air out.

    So in the end, if the exhaust is pretty silent. My box will be silent, you won;t see any light from it, and you won't smell anything from it. And still have an area for drying everything right there.
